9. At the check in counter
Steward : Good morning, can I help you?
Kevin : Yes, please. I would like to check in myself and my
family members.
Steward : Could you show me your passport, please?
Kevin : Here it is. We have a VISA already.
Steward : How many bags do you have?
Kevin : One for carry-on and one for cargo.
3
10. Steward : Please weigh your carry-on bag.
Kevin : OK.
Steward : OK, it’s ok. You can carry the bag lighter than 4.5
kilograms with you, we’ll have to place for the bigger
one in the cargo.
Kevin : Thank you. Could I have an aisle seat?
Steward : OK, let me check. Congratulations, you have one.
Kevin : Is it possible for us to take a seat in the same zone?
Steward : Yes, anything else?
Kevin : No, thanks.
4
11. Steward : Here is your boarding pass, please go to gate 12,
your flight will depart at 08.30 a.m.
Kevin : Thank you very much.
Steward : You are welcome, have a safe trip. See you
again next trip.

12. These are a passport, a VISA and an air ticket.
When you travel abroad, you need to have a passport,
a ticket and a VISA.
6
13. This is a check-in counter.
There are hostesses at the check-in counter. The
passengers take their baggage to the TC scan and weigh their
baggage before receiving a boarding pass.
7
15. This is a passenger arrival area
The passengers leave the airport at the airport terminal.
They must pass through the passenger departure area.
9
16. There are many people waiting for their family, friends
and relatives at the passenger arrival area.
Seatbelt
This is a seatbelt. You must use the seatbelt after sitting
down on the seat.
10
17. Airplane Oxygen
This is airplane cabin. (This is the lavatory)
There are many seats inside the airplane. The seats have
three classes; first class, business class and economy class.
The higher the seat class, the higher the airfare.
11
18. I Plot and Co-pilot
They are pilot and co-pilot. They control the airplane.
The most important person is the pilot.
12
19. Flight Attendants
These are flight attendants. They work on the airplane.
The man is called a Steward; the lady is called an air hostess or
stewardess.
13
20. This is a cargo airplane.
There are many kinds of airplane, for example .There are
airplanes for passenger and cargo (the container airplane)
14
21. Baggage claim
This is the baggage claim, it is the place you will pick up
your baggage after you land at the airport.
